On May 23, 2009, at 4:31 PM, vanagonvw wrote:

> When pull down the handle, the latch opens, and previously, the door > would > pop away from the van at the rear, and I could just slide it open. > What > happens now, however, is when I pull down the handle, the latch > opens, and > the rear of the door pops about half an inch, and I have to reach > back and > pull it out, at which point, it slides nice and easy to the fully open > position.

Oil the link. At the door and at the roller mechanism.

Helps to remove the track cover. Two screws. Up from underneath. One fore and one aft. If it's not been removed recently, a chunk of 2x4 and a hammer will help persuade it. If you've not removed it before, remove the screws, pull the bottom away from the tabs from which you removed the aforementioned screws, place 2x4 flatwise against the bottom of the cover and persuade it up off the top clips.

Once you have the cover off, where to oil becomes obvious. I consider it to be yearly maintenance.
